Brighton Property values and popularity depend, for a major part, on the overall economic strength of the city. Amid genuine fears that the recession brought of mass unemployment in the area – which thankfully so far have failed to manifest - one of the positive side-effects has been the boom in new business start ups – and Brighton is right at the forefront of that boom.
Over the past twelve months 395,000 new companies have been registered with Companies House – and of course, that doesnt figure for all the new sole-traders or private partnerships or LLPs!
Industry commentators suggest that this boom in new businesses is largely due to the internet. People recently made redundant have seen a stifled job market and given the relatively low set up costs of online businesses have been putting any redundancy payment or savings they may have to good use.
Brighton and Hove especially abound in this area of expertise. For a long time it has been acknowledged as a focus for the gaming industry as well as web design and other related industries – in fact it is estimated that up to approximately 16 % of employment within Brighton and Hove is within this field of commerce.
The beauty of this new wave of industry and self-reliance is the security it potentially offers – its often easier for a one-man-band to weather lean times than a company with overheads and 10 staff salaries to pay – plus this is definitely the direction that commerce is going to go, and for Brighton and Hove to be at the cutting edge of this movement bodes well for the economic well-being of all its citizens.

Brighton Property Direct read with great interest the news published by the British Retail Consortium’s (BRC) Retail Employment Monitor (REM) that around the UK over 22,000 jobs have been created within the retail industry with the opening of 500 new stores.
Brighton, and in particular, the Churchill Square Shopping Centre is at the heart of the areas retail activity. Brighton attracts shoppers from all over the county, and with those shoppers comes increased industry for the bus companies, the coffee bars, the restaurants and bars. So this growth spells good news for everyone in Brighton and Hove as the boost to the entire economy feeds through to the population.
The shopping area of Western Road has largely avoided the crisis which has hit so many other towns High Streets – with both the major retailers and the smaller independents having to close down – but then remaining shut, or having the temporary retailers set up stall selling low quality goods before de-bunking!
True, Brighton has lost its Woolworth’s as well as a number of other popular names – but these spaces have been quickly snapped up by other names such as H&M, with new names like Abercrombie and Fitch also looking to move into the area
On their website The Brighton and Hove Business Forum predicts even greater growth in this area which is so key to Brighton and Hove’s economic success.

Why Choose Brighton Property – Part Three: A Growing City
Posted on | August 3, 2010 | No Comments
Brighton Property is often simply viewed in the context of its proximity to London and the opportunities that can afford the Brightonian resident – the benefits of the sea shore life, combined with the earning potential of London careers! But along with the growth in population that the city has experienced there has also been a growth in business – both the large corporates moving in as well as the home grown entrepreneurs!
Major employers based in Brighton include American Express, GMA Commercial Credit in the Finance world, Norwich Union as a major insurance organisation, Brighton and Hove City Council offer a wealth of admin opportunities as well as roles for people with specialised Housing knowledge, health care provision etc. 
The largest single industry employer in Brighton is, of course, the catrering industry, with The Grand Hotel acting as the flag ship for employment opportunities but with literally thousands of smaller hotels and inns offering employment then this is an area which provides a forum for both the professional wishes to develop thier career – as well as the temporary staff looking to pass a summer in the city.

Why Chose Brighton Property – Part 2 Investment Value
Posted on | July 19, 2010 | No Comments
Brighton Property represents a wise choice on more than just the lifestyle choice level! Even through the past few years volatile market Brighton, along with perhaps only London, has managed to not only maintain its property values - it has continued to grow in value.
Brighton Property offers a number of specifically positive points for the buyer – and especially the first time buyer.
The population of Brighton continues to grow year on year – and although by anyone’s calculation proeprty can be expensive here – it still offers a sound investment future. The young professional is far more likely to be able to afford a studio apartment in Brighton than London – and that studio will be far more attractively located in Brighton than it certainly would be in a London suburb. The purchase of a studio in Brighton will offer a better location than say a similarly priced London studio out in Zone 4 – a location which still allows for easy after work travel to meet friends on the sea front for a beer, or a group evening out for pizza. Living in Zone 4 of London then its unlikely you’ll get home after work and be prepared to retrace your steps back into town – and whats left over from your living costs similarly discourages you!
But what of the property value of your residence? Can the young Brighton professional be as confident of their investment as their London counter-part?
Historically the answer has been yes. In terms of percentage rates at least. Year on year Brighton property has out grown most other UK cities, even allowing for the huge surges that swept liek waves over some Northern cities like Leeds and Manchester – a wave that ebbed just as fast as it arrived! The average percentage growth for each of the last 5 years has been in the range of 10% – even absorbing the big dip that threatened to burst through when the whole UK market was losing its nerve.
RDA Property Services are a dedicated property investment company focussed only on Brighton and Hove – and after 15 years of property value growth they see no sign of the trend really ending. Jean Shillinglaw, the company MD says:
Brighton and Hove, as a city, is set between the immovable boundaries of the sea and the South Downs – and with a popluation growth which is greater in percentage than even London – more and more people are wanting property in a land space which CANNOT expand – the demand for existing property will only increase. Quality developments outside the city will take some of that growth stress – but, of course, people moving to Brighton want the Brighton lifestyle – and thats not to be had 30 minutes drive out of the city!’
